The fans don't switch on in the Griff, not a problem as I have an override fitted. I suspect the otter switch just needs replacing - this problem started about 3 weeks ago. My question, if anyone can offer an opinion, concerns the temp guage which has started to play up only today, so there may or may not be a link between the two. If I accelerate hardish the temp guage flies up to 120 degrees and then comes back slowly to normal temp. There's no release of steam or loss of water so I'm thinking it must be electrical / sensor related.
I'd rule out the switch first.
Take a small blade fuse and connect the two wires on the otter switch to it to complete the fan circuit. Turn the ignition on and if the fans run then the wiring is OK.
You could then remove the otter switch and put it in to hot water, and see if it operates. Think it should work at around 85dec if you have a thermometer to test. You'll need a meter or a test lamp connected to the terms.
